From ec2ab2280a962b4bad9f34ba84ab40326ad709a6 Mon Sep 17 00:00:00 2001 From: chenyanchang <30190327@qq.com> Date: Mon, 25 May 2026 18:49:06 +0800 Subject: [PATCH] update --- .../com/ruoyi/framework/web/service/SysPermissionService.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/ruoyi-framework/src/main/java/com/ruoyi/framework/web/service/SysPermissionService.java b/ruoyi-framework/src/main/java/com/ruoyi/framework/web/service/SysPermissionService.java index 171cbc3..22c5359 100644 --- a/ruoyi-framework/src/main/java/com/ruoyi/framework/web/service/SysPermissionService.java +++ b/ruoyi-framework/src/main/java/com/ruoyi/framework/web/service/SysPermissionService.java @@ -56,7 +56,9 @@ public class SysPermissionService { Set roles = new HashSet(); List roleList = roleService.selectRolesByUserId(user.getUserId()); - roles.addAll(roleList); + if (roleList != null && !roleList.isEmpty()) { + roles.addAll(roleList); + } return roles; }